FSU is 'relentlessly' recruiting blue-chip quarterback target

The FSU Seminoles have two commitments in their 2028 recruiting class, and Mike Norvell's program is working to add a quarterback to lead the group. Arguably their top target is Chadler Dyson, a four-star prospect from Warner Robins, Georgia.
They have been recruiting him since June 15, and have seemingly been doing a great job from the start, consistently being named as one of the leaders in his recruitment. Chad Simmons of Rivals echoed those thoughts on Monday, saying they have recruited him "relentlessly" over the summer and are the "team others are chasing."
According to Simmons, several factors have caused them to surge ahead in his recruitment, including the fact that Norvell is personally recruiting Dyson and his history developing quarterbacks. Norvell will once again be FSU's play-caller in 2026, giving him another chance to impress Dyson.
He is ranked as the No. 153 overall player and No. 10 quarterback in the Rivals industry ranking. He is also the No. 22 player from Georgia.
While FSU may have emerged as the leader for Dyson, they will need to keep pushing. He has over a dozen scholarship offers at the moment, and more are likely coming for the 6-foot-3, 230-pounder who has yet to play his junior season.
